Barahmand, Ali – Educational Studies in Mathematics, 2019
This study introduces an effective intuitive rule focusing on "tending to the midpoint" in individuals' mathematical thinking. The rule concerns the intuitive tendency towards choosing the midpoint of a change, as a salient point among all the points. To test the proposed rule, 120 students in grade 9 were interviewed.
